Chapter 3

Despite my repeated protests, Caroline dragged me to the manor where the Nocturnal Feast was being held.

We had just reached the entrance to the rose maze outside the ballroom when we heard Erik's voice drifting from inside. "Oh, don't make a fuss. It's been three hundred years. Berry has her little fits, but would she really dare to leave me? After all, without my protection, a mere human like her wouldn't survive a day."

"Once she calms down, she'll come back begging for my forgiveness, just like always."

Standing in the shadows of the maze, I bit the inside of my cheek until I tasted blood.

I had given him everything, but in his eyes, I was just throwing a tantrum.

Seeing my reddened eyes, Caroline gave my hand a gentle squeeze.

Just as she was about to string Erik up with vines, I stopped her.

In that moment, I never wanted to see Erik's face again.

I grabbed Caroline's hand and turned to leave. Just as we rounded the exit of the maze, Erik and Trina walked out of the ballroom.

Trina spoke first. "Erik, you've had too much blood. Stop talking. If Berry heard that, she'd be heartbroken."

"Isn't that exactly what you wanted?" Erik retorted. "You were the one who told me to agree to it and then stand her up. You're so vicious, Trina."

Hearing that, I couldn't hold back my tears any longer.

So, it was all just a game. I was nothing but a joke to them. No wonder there wasn't a trace of joy on his face when he agreed to complete the blood pact with me.

I was too lost in my own happiness at the time to notice the scorn in his eyes.

Trina leaned against Erik, patting his chest playfully. "Me, vicious? It was your idea!"

"I only did it to make you happy!"

They started kissing right there in the corridor, lost to the world, the sickeningly wet sound of their tangled tongues echoing in the quiet night.

I was numb by the time Caroline dragged me from the manor.

The cold night wind blew against my skin. My heart felt like a block of frozen stone in my chest.

"Berry, you're just too nice. That's why those two bastards have the gall to play you for a fool!" Caroline was still cursing.

I could only manage a faint smile, the taste of blood still lingering in my mouth. "It's over. From now on, I have nothing more to do with Erik Salvatore."

After finally convincing Caroline to go home, I returned to my room.

Just as I was preparing the ritual to sever the blood pact, I suddenly remembered something.

Then I remembered my promise to restore an ancient grimoire for him, one meant to stabilize his power. I'd already had a blood servant deliver the finished book.

Only then did I remember that Erik never paid attention to messages from low-ranking blood servants. I told the servant to wait, cutting the connection, then initiated a blood-sigil communication with Erik.

From the music in the background, he was at his private club. Despite the music, I could hear the smugness in his voice. "Crawling back so soon?"

"Where's all that fire you had when you abandoned me at the altar?"

The old me would have swallowed my pride, apologized, and tried to placate him.

Now, I just said calmly, "I've restored that grimoire and had it sent over. It's at the entrance to your club. Remember to pick it up later."

Erik's voice sounded even more smug. "What rare tome is it this time, Berry? Trying to win me over? Didn't you just send a telepathic message to everyone saying you wouldn't go anywhere I was? What, coming back to me so soon?"

I didn't answer. I simply severed the blood-sigil connection.

Before the connection was severed, I heard him asking what was so special about the grimoire, saying he'd see how he felt before deciding whether to forgive me.

A cold, humorless laugh escaped my lips.

After chasing him like a fool for three hundred years, he probably thought I had no dignity left. It didn't matter. One day, he would learn he was wrong.
